Hummingbird Robot Spy Plane

A Monrovia, California company called AeroVironment, Inc. (AVAV), has developed a spy plane that looks like a real hummingbird. AeroVironment, a manufacturer of unmanned aircraft systems and efficient energy systems, has been in business since 1971. The stock trades at 34 times current earnings and 24 times forward earnings, and carries a price earnings growth ratio of 1.28.
